I think I can list the paid fare classes in order from memory - high to low.
Business (generally international): J, D
First (domestic): F, A
Coach (upgradeable internationally): Y, B, M
Coach (upgradeable for non-elites or with miles or PMUs domestically): Y, B, M, H, Q, K
Coach (not upgradeable except for elites flying domestically using complimentary medallion upgrades - not with PMUs or miles even for elites) L, U, T.

Note that on some shorter (Latin America, Caribbean) international flights, complimentary medallion upgrades are possible like on domestic flights.

Complete list of normal paid fare classes - high to low:
J, F, D, A, Y, B, M, H, Q, K, L, U, T.
